Below we provide a list of firms that raised their dividends during the week ending March 11. The dividend reports of covered firms on this list will be updated shortly with the new information. To access our dividend reports use the ‘Symbol’ search box in our website header.

Firms Raising Their Dividends This Week     

AFC Gamma (AFCG): now $0.55 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.50.

American Assets Trust (AAT): now $0.32 per share quarterly dividend was $0.30.

American Express (AXP): now $0.52 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.43.

American Tower (AMT): now $1.40 per share quarterly dividend, was $1.39.

AngloGold Ashanti (AU): now $0.145 per share dividend, was $0.059.

Applied Materials (AMAT): now $0.26 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.24.

Atlantica Sustainable Infrastructure (AY): now $0.44 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.43.

BWX Technologies (BWXT): now $0.22 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.21.

Calvin B. Taylor Bankshares (TYCB): now $0.30 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.29.

CIM Commercial Trust (CMCT): now $0.085 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.075.

Civitas Resources (CIVI): now $1.2125 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.4625.

Colgate-Palmolive (CL): now $0.47 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.45.

Crescent Energy Company (CRGY): now $0.12 per share quarterly dividend.

Douglas Elliman (DOUG): now $0.05 per share quarterly dividend.

Eagle Bulk Shipping (EGLE): now $2.05 per share quarterly dividend, was $2.00.

Ellington Financial 6.250% Series B Preferred stock (EFC.PB): now $0.3906 per share quarterly dividend.

Enterprise Financial Services (EFSC): now $0.21 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.20.

Equity Lifestyle Properties (ELS): now $0.41 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.3625.

First Majestic Silver (AG): now $0.0079 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.0049.

Genco Shipping (GNK): now $0.67 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.15.

GeoPark (GPRK): now $0.082 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.041.

Global Medical REIT (GMRE): now $0.21 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.20.

Globe Life (GL): now $0.2075 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.1975.

Gold Fields (GFI): now $0.139 per share dividend, was $0.111.

Great Ajax (AJX): now $0.26 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.24.

HollySys Automation (HOLI): now $0.32 per share annual dividend, was $0.20.

Horace Mann Educators (HMN): now $0.32 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.31.

HSBC Holdings (HSBC): now $0.895/ADS semi-annual dividend, was $0.35.

Hurco (HURC): now $0.15 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.14.

Inter Parfums (IPAR): now $0.50 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.25.

ITT (ITT): now $0.264 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.220.

Johnson Controls International (JCI): now $0.35 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.34.

Kadant (KAI): now $0.26 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.25.

Lufax Holding (LU): now $0.68 per share annual dividend.

Luxfer Holdings (LXFR): now $0.13 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.125.

ManTech (MANT): now $0.41 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.38.

Micro Focus International (MFGP): now $0.183 per share dividend, was $0.135.

Novartis (NVS): now CHF 3.10 per share annual dividend, was CHF 3.00.

Ovintiv (OVV): now $0.20 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.14.

Parkland (PKIUF): now CAD 0.1083 per share monthly dividend, was CAD 0.1029.

Peoples Financial (PFBX): now $0.09 per share semi-annual dividend, was $0.06.

Oasis Petroleum (OAS): now $3.00 per share variable quarterly dividend, was $0.585.

Premium Brands (PRBZF): now CAD 0.70 per share quarterly dividend, was CAD 0.64.

Qualcomm (QCOM): now $0.75 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.68.

Reliance Steel & Aluminum (RS): now $0.875 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.6875.

Richards Packaging Income Fund (RPKIF): now CAD 0.69 per share special dividend, was CAD 0.11.

Sabine Royalty Trust (SBR): now $0.4672 per share monthly dividend, was $0.3744.         

Safe Bulkers (SB): now $0.05 per share dividend, was $0.01.

Seanergy Maritime (SHIP): now $0.025 per share quarterly dividend and $0.025 per share special dividend.

Stella Jones (STLJF): now CAD 0.20 per share quarterly dividend, was CAD 0.18.

TE Connectivity (TEL): now $0.56 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.50.

Tikehau Capital (TKKHF): now EUR 0.60 per share annual dividend, was EUR 0.50.

Toll Brothers (TOL): now $0.20 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.17.

Urban Edge (UE): now $0.16 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.15.

Vermillion Energy (VET): now CAD 0.06 per share quarterly dividend, was CAD 0.02.          

Verisk Analytics (VRSK): now $0.31 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.29.

W.P. Carey (WPC): now $1.057 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.1055.       

Wingstop (WING): now $4.00 per share special dividend, was $0.17.

ZIM Integrated Shipping Services (ZIM): now $17.00 per share dividend, was $2.50.

Firms Lowering Their Dividends This Week                                                            

Braemor Hotels & Resorts (BHR): now $0.01 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.16.

Bridge Investment Group (BRDG): now $0.21 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.24.

Gamehost (GHIFF): now CAD 0.03 per share monthly dividend, was CAD 0.0575.

Gerdau (GGB): now $0.04 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.061.

Gouverneur Bancorp (GOVB): now $0.10 per share semi-annual dividend, was $0.12.

Labrador Iron Ore Royalty (LIFZF): now CAD 0.50 per share dividend, was CAD 1.15.

Luby’s (LUB): now $0.50 per share quarterly dividend, was $2.00.

Park Hotels & Resorts (PK): now $0.01 per share quarterly dividend, was $0.45.

Red Rock Resorts (RRR): now $0.25 per share special dividend, was $3.00.
